The Huissen House - Huissen, Netherlands

 

Of all the places GHI has investigated, this particular location seems like it could be one of the most haunted yet.  Built in 1775 and called the "Huissen House of Horrors," the old house continues to cause destruction in the lives of all who come across it.  Both the previous and current owner blame failed marriages, ruined careers, and financial hardship on the house.  Long ago a flood went through the town and the people sought refuge in the house because it was on higher ground but unfortunately the water got so high that even they perished.  4 women, one after another, hung themselves in the attic and nobody was able to understand why.  People have seen apparitions hanging from the rafters, strange sphere's of light in the corner of one of the bedrooms,  chandeliers shaking, heard woman's screams, sounds of a piano playing, and of course footsteps coming from the attic. 

 

Kris Williams and team leader Barry Fitzgerald started their investigation in the upstairs bedroom.  Barry played a portable piano to try and replicate what others have reported thinking that this would stir up some activity.  It wasn't long before Kris believed she saw some movement down the hall and both of them started to hear footsteps coming from the attic.  They ran up to the attic and found nothing and did not experience anything else paranormal.

 

Joe Chin and Britt Griffith headed to the basement where the current owner got so sick he had to head to the hospital after spending too much time down there.  A feeling of "dread" has also been reported.  Joe and Britt could not track any high EMF readings, which can cause people to feel strange.  Both believed they heard somebody having a conversation but could not track it down.  Maybe something would appear as an EVP. 

 

Paul Bradford and Susan Slaughter headed to the attic where the four women hung themselves.  Ironically it was something going on downstairs that caught their attention, so they headed down the stairs.  Paul heard his name get called.  They were able to catch these strange sounds on their recorder.

 

The team could not call the house haunted because they simply didn't get enough evidence in their one night of work but the stories will surely live on.

 

 

Ijmuiden Fortress - Ijmuiden, Netherlands

 

Built in 1876 to protect Amsterdam from foreign invaders, it wasn't strong enough to keep the Germans from taking it over in World War II and using it as a regional command center.  Previous to the building of the fortress, many people who died while digging out the canal around the fortress where laid to rest on that exact land.  Reports of a dog howling, doors slamming and locking people in rooms, and apparitions of soldiers are a few things experienced by visitors spending time in what is now a museum.  A room where the German army would bring prostitutes is said to cause women visiting the museum to feel sick and uncomfortable and some say you can see the word "Help" written in blood with UV lighting.  I'm sure the team won't pass up that opportunity.

 

Kris and Barry were the first to enter the fortress.  They headed to the lower level where narrow hallways not only make you feel claustrophobic, but they seem to go in all directions allowing you to easily lose your sense of direction.  Audible sounds starting popping up and Kris believed she may have seen something poke their body out of one of the rooms.  Barry then stated that he saw a hand grab the door before disappearing in the room.  They headed into the room but no other paranormal activities occurred.  Next stop was what is called the "pink" room.  This is the room where it's reported that the word "Help" is said to be spotted on the wall at various times with UV lighting.  They didn't see any words but did discover a hand print on the wall that showed itself under the black light.  They believed this hand was imprinted by someone who might have had some cleaning chemicals on their hand and simply touched the wall.

 

Brad and Susan headed to the "pink" room. They experienced a couple of doors slamming and nobody was around to do the slamming. 

 

Joe and Scott Tepperman did their investigating in the dinning room.  They both were hearing some shuffling of footsteps and immediately started an EVP session.  Not long after this they both heard what they believed to be something breathing. 

 

The team did catch some strange lights, like orbs, in the hospital area, on their video recorder that could not be explained.  An EVP revealed something saying "go to the right" to Barry, as he was asking if anyone was there.  Another EVP was caught with somebody saying "Help."  A final EVP was caught of somebody saying "Hi."

 

GHI called the fortress haunted and had the evidence to back it up.
